Study Summary
Tumescent Antibiotic Delivery (TAD) is a technique for improving the prevention of surgical site infections (SSI). TAD involves the subcutaneous infiltration of tumescent local anesthesia (TLA) containing water soluble antibiotic(s) such as cefazolin and metronidazole. TLA consists of the subcutaneous infiltration of very dilute lidocaine (≤ 1 gram/liter) and epinephrine (≤ 1 milligram/liter) with sodium bicarbonate (10 milliequivalents/liter) in a physiologic solution of sodium chloride which produces intense local anesthesia associated with profound wide-spread vasoconstriction lasting for more than 12 hours. Compared to intravenous antibiotic delivery (IVAD), TAD is expected to produce higher local tissue concentrations of the antibiotic(s) for longer periods of time and lower systemic/serum antibiotic concentrations. This clinical trial will compare TAD to IVAD with respect to pharmacokinetic evidence for possible improved SSI prevention.
